Pathology is an American grindcore band from San Diego / California that was founded in 2006 and mixes their music with death metal . The band was founded by David Astor , who already played for Cattle Decapitation and Parasatic .

history

After Astor left the band Cattle Decapitation in 2003, he played for Parasatic before forming the band Pathology in 2006. He did this because he could only partially implement his own ideas at Parasatic.

With Tim Tiszczenko ( guitar ) and Ramon Mercado ( vocals ) two more musicians joined Astor. The trio agreed directly on a music genre: Grindcore with borrowings from brutal Death Metal .

Appeared already in the first year with Surgically Hacked her debut album whose cover artwork with the early Cannibal Corpse is comparable -albums. On the side, Astor and Tiszczenko founded the side project Being Killed . However, there Astor acts as a bassist and drum programmer. The singer of the project was Levi Fuselier, who briefly picked up the microphone at Pathology after Ramon Mercado left the group.

In 2008, Nick Gervais, a second guitarist, joined the band. Together they released the second studio album Incisions of Perverse Debauchery .

Incisions Of Perverse Debauchery was to be the band's only album with Fuselier as vocalist. After Disgorge singer Matti Way left his band, he joined Pathology. Fuselier switched to Disgorge.

In 2009, Age of Onset was the group's third studio album, each with a different singer. Matti Way got out of Pathology in the meantime, so that the band stood for some time without a singer. In the meantime, Pasqual Romero was found another singer. Romero was the bassist for the metalcore band In This Moment in 2005 . However, no album was released with him.

In 2010 the line-up changed again. Matti Way, who dropped out, returned to the band and brought in Disgorge guitarist Diego Sanchez further reinforcement for the band. In July 2010, Legacy of the Ancients was their fourth studio album. Guitarist Tim Tiszczenko also had to play the bass guitar on all albums. Oscar Ramirez will take over the bass guitar for their national tour, which the band does with Nile , Belphegor , Neuraxis , Blackguard , Deicide , Psycroptic , Abigail Williams , Ex Deo and Keep of Kalessin .

On October 17, during a concert in Los Angeles with the band Vader , guitarist Tim Tiszczenko announced that he was leaving the band. He decided to take this step because he could no longer connect the band life with his private life. The album Incisions of Perverse Debauchery was confiscated nationwide on February 22, 2012 by the Regensburg District Court for violating Section 131 of the German Criminal Code ( representation of violence ).

Jonathan Huber, former singer of I Declare War , has been a singer with Pathology since 2011 . With him, the band released the studio album Awaken to the Suffering in 2011 .

A year later, the band released the studio album The Time of Great Purification . Immediately after the release of this album, singer Jonathan Huber left the band for personal reasons. Ex-singer Matti Way (meanwhile also singer of the band Abominable Putridity ) took over the post again.

With the "new-old" singer Matti Way, the album Lords of Rephaim was released in 2013 by ( Sevared Records ) .

The band released an album again in 2014. Throne of Reign was released like the last album ( Lords of Rephaim ) by ( Sevared Records ).
